출처 : mungchung.com 0 then Check_Ext = "error" Exit Function end if next '허용할 확장자 체크 if avaext "" Then ok_file = split(avaext, ",") for each p in ok_file if instr(FileEndName, p)>0 then Check_Ext = "ok" Exit Function End If next End If Check_Ext = "error" End Function '다운로드 경로 체크 함수 '$dn_dir - 다운로드 디렉토리 경로(path) '$fname - 다운로드 파일명 '리턴 - true:파운로드 파일 경로, false: "error" Function Check_Path(dn_dir, ..
WEB TIP
출처 : Little things... 무료 암호화 프로그램을 찾던중에 유용한 소스가 있어서.. 스리슬적;;;; ASP, JSP, PHP, .NET 모두다 활용가능한 점이 너무 좋으네요~ 혹시 홈페이지가 없어질것을 대비하여... ASP, ASP.NET 1.1/2.0, JSP, PHP 5 에서 사용할 수 있는 문자열 암호화 클래스를 만들어 봤습니다. 이 클래스들은 서로 호환되기 때문에 ASP에서 암호화한 문자열을 ASP.NET 에서 복호화하는 식으로 사용이 가능합니다. 키와 초기화 벡터는 문자열로 입력받습니다. 내부적으로 키와 초기화 벡터는 UTF-8으로 변환된 후, MD5로 해시됩니다. 문자열 암호화는 Encrypt 메서드에서 수행합니다. 이 메서드는 먼저 입력 문자열을 UTF-8으로 변환한 후, PKC..
출처 : DBguide 다음으로 살펴볼 안드레즈 타일러(Andres Taylor)의 목록은 오바산조의 목록과 달리 프로젝트가 아니라 개발자에게 초점을 맞추고 있다. ‘전문적 소프트웨어 개발자로서 보낸 10년이 나에게 가르쳐준 10개의 사실(Top 10 Things Then Years of Professional Software Development Has Taught Me)’이라는 흥미로운 제목을 달고 있는 그의 목록은 다음과 같다. 1. 객체지향은 당신이 생각하는 것보다 더 어렵다 2. 소프트웨어 개발에서 어려운 부분은 바로 의사소통이다 3. ‘아니’라고 말하는 것을 배워라 4. 모든 것이 동일하게 중요하다면, 아무 것도 중요하지 않은 것이다 5. 어떤 문제를 지나치게 생각하지 말라 6. 어떤 것에 정..
출처 : DBguide 1. 처음 버전에서 너무 많은 것을 이루려고 하기(Trying to do too much in the first version) 2. 증명되지 않은 기술에 전적으로 매달리기(Taking a major dependency on unproven technology) 3. 든든한 재정적 지원을 받고 있는 회사 내부의 프로젝트와 경쟁하기 (Competing with an existing internal project that is either a cash cow or has powerful backers) 4. 모자란 개발자 수 (The team is understaffed) 5. “복잡한 문제는 복잡한 해결책을 요구한다” (“Complex problems require complex s..
출처 : DBguide(hikim)님 EMP table을 이용하여, 직원들의 부서별 급여 순위를 보는 SQL 만들기.... 결과. EMPNO ENAME SAL DEPTNO RANK_DEPT ---------- ---------- ---------- ---------- ---------- 7839 KING 5000 10 1 --> 10번 부서의 1등 7782 CLARK 2450 10 2 7934 MILLER 1300 10 3 7788 SCOTT 3000 20 1 --> 20번 부서의 1등 7902 FORD 3000 20 2 7566 JONES 2975 20 3 7876 ADAMS 1100 20 4 7369 SMITH 800 20 5 7698 BLAKE 2850 30 1 7499 ALLEN 1600 30 2..
출처 : DBguide(jhouse)님 + ALL_ROWS - /*+ ALL_ROWS */ - 예 SELECT /*+ ALL_ROWS */ empno, ename, sal, job FROM emp WHERE empno = 7566; + FIRST_ROWS - /*+ FIRST_ROWS */ + CHOOSE - /*+ CHOOSE */ + RULE - /*+ RULE */ ** HINTs for Access Methods + FULL - /*+ FULL(table) */ - 예 SELECT /*+ FULL(a) Don't use the index on ACCNO */ accno, bal FROM accounts a WHERE accno = 7086854; + ROWID - /*+ ROWID(table) *..
맨날 잊어먹네;;;;; 기억력이;;;; toEmail = Split(to_email, ";") For i = 0 To UBound(toEmail) response.write toEmail(i) & " " Next
http://www.microsoft.com/korea/technet/iis/tips/asptips17_00.mspx
원본 : http://cafe.naver.com/aspjava.cafe?iframe_url=/ArticleRead.nhn%3Farticleid=469 해결방법이라고 나와있는데 이렇게 해보라네요 ^^ A . IIS6.0에서 'ASP 0251 : 80004005' 오류가 뜬다. 응답 개체 오류 'ASP 0251 : 80004005' Response 버퍼 제한 초과됨 /board/down.asp, 줄 52 ASP 페이지를 실행하여 Response 버퍼의 구성된 제한이 초과되었습니다. A . IIS6.0에서 'ASP 0100 : 8007000e' 오류가 뜬다. 응답 개체 오류 'ASP 0100 : 8007000e' 메모리 부족 /board/down.asp, 줄 52 필요한 메모리를 할당할 수 없습니다. A . ..